WHD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

312 of the 7,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cactus (WHD)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$3.38B — down 23% from $4.37B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 52 funds opened new WHD positions and 48 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 119 added to existing stakes and 112 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$35M. The largest seller was Bank of New York Mellon, cutting an estimated $29.6M.
